Human Nature

Artists
Glenn O'Brien and Richard Prince
Publisher
greybull
Format
Artists' Books
Description

A landmark collaboration between journalist-writer-poet Glenn O’Brien and artist Richard Prince. This book contains poetry by O’Brien and “dub” drawings by Prince. Titles are inspired by John Zinsser’s “750 Standard Painting Titles.” This cloth-covered bok comes in silk-screened cardboard slipcase.
